NOTE
When the module enters into idle mode with a fixed baud rate, please send AT via UART to wake up the
module first before sending other AT commands.

3.8.1. Main UART Port

The main UART port supports AT command communication, data transmission and firmware upgrade.
By default, the module is in auto-baud mode and it supports automatic baud rates not exceeding
115200bps. When powering on the module, the MCU has to send AT command consecutively to
synchronize baud rate with the module. When OK is returned, it indicates the baud rate has been
synchronized successfully. When the module is woken up from PSM or idle mode, the baud rate
synchronized during start-up will be used directly.
When the port is used for firmware upgrade, the baud rate is 921600bps by default.

3.8.2. Debug UART Port

Through debug tools, the debug UART port can be used to output logs for firmware debugging. Its baud
rate is 115200bps by default. The following is a reference design of debug UART port.
